Output 957e15438cc8e5c57484bf5b5f7ec59a1b34ea57ab99e82e6cd4647b60baeea0:0

value
25599049
script pubkey
OP_0 OP_PUSHBYTES_20 70f80e9b1035179d1ec6842c31bb6200339444eb
address
bc1qwruqaxcsx5te68kxsskrrwmzqqeeg38tzzh49w
transaction
957e15438cc8e5c57484bf5b5f7ec59a1b34ea57ab99e82e6cd4647b60baeea0
spent
true